Reverse Description:
Released on January 31, 2006, Nevada is the 36th coin released in the 50 State® Quarter Program and the first coin released in 2006. Nevada, admitted into the Union October 31, 1864, themed the coin Silver State. It highlights a trio of wild stallions, snow capped mountains and the sun. The coin is inscribed: The Silver State; Nevada; 1864; 2006; and E Pluribus Unum. President William J. Clinton was in office when this legislation was signed. Three United States Mint Directors served under President Clinton's tenure; David J. Ryder of Idaho, Philip N. Diehl of Texas, and Jay W. Johnson of Wisconsin.
